Abstract

The utility model discloses a fruit slicing machine which comprises a feeding port, a discharging port and a machine cover, wherein the feeding port, the discharging port and the machine cover are all arranged on a machinery room. A driving shaft and a driven shaft which are of the same size are arranged on the same horizontal plane in the machinery room, a certain distance is reserved between the two shafts, and the two shafts both penetrate through a machine body and are respectively supported by bearing blocks. The driving shaft outside the machine body is provided with a driving gear and a vee belt wheel, the driven shaft outside the machine body is provided with a driven gear which is meshed with the driving gear, and the vee belt wheel drives the driving shaft and the driving gear to rotate and simultaneously drives the driven gear and the driven shaft to rotate relatively. A plurality of blades are alternately arranged on the driving shaft and the driven shaft, the distance between the blades positioned on the driving shaft can be adjusted according to product specifications, and fruit can be effectively and rapidly cut into slices by cutting of the blades. The fruit slicing machine is simple in structure, energy-saving, environment-friendly and convenient to use, reduces labor intensity of workers, and improves production efficiency.

Description

Fruit slicer
Technical field
The utility model relates to the equipment of cutting fruit, particularly a kind of equipment that can cut fruit such as apple, pomegranate fast in a large number.
Background technology
In the pomegranate place of production; After the pomegranate maturation, high-quality pomegranate listing is sold, and the transaction of can't going on the market of a part little pomegranate; Cause very big loss to the orchard worker, the health products export trade that prior art is reprocessed into the crystalline solid mode after with these gravelstone pomegranates processing juices of my pomegranate is to American-European countries.
Pomegranate will be processed into fruit juice, at first will pomegranate cleaning and sterilizing with diameter 70 millimeter after, break into thick 25 millimeters sheet off with the fingers and thumb, after could getting into juice extractor and filtering slag, juice are separated, traditional meat block slicing machine and pulverizer are not suitable for.As the broken together juice of my pomegranate that obtains after mashed of pomegranate crust and interior son can't further be processed.The method of existing pomegranate section mainly is to adopt artificially, and everyone breaks it off with the fingers and thumb one cutter by hand in flakes.Because efficient is low, can't accomplish the artificial processing in flakes of a large amount of pomegranates pomegranate in the shelf-life, and usually the workman scratches finger when operation, damages, and has bigger potential safety hazard.
Equally, after apple listing, because a large amount of little apples of diameter can't sell, usually processedly make apple flakes after in flakes, in shelf-life short time of apple, accomplish a large amount of tangent plane work, present mode or equipment can't be satisfied the demand.
The utility model content
The purpose of the utility model be to provide a kind of efficiently, fruit slicer fast, in order to substitute artificial or other chopper and slicer.
To achieve these goals, the technical scheme of the utility model employing is: a kind of fruit slicer comprises cabin; Body is provided with cover on cabin, cover is used for covering cabin; Cabin top is provided with charging aperture, and the bottom is provided with discharging opening, and the inherent same horizontal direction of cabin is provided with the driving shaft and the driven shaft of identical size; Distance between driving shaft and the driven shaft is bigger slightly than need slicing fruits average diameter, and diaxon all passes from the body two ends, is supported by bearing block; Be installed with driving gear on the extra-organismal driving shaft; Driving shaft is connected with the rotation input unit, is installed with driven gear on the extra-organismal driven shaft, driven gear and driving gear engagement.The rotation of driving shaft drive driving gear drives driven gear simultaneously and driven shaft relatively rotates.Respectively be provided with many group blades on driving shaft in cabin and the driven shaft, every group of blade is made up of blade many.
Further be, all be provided with lining on driving shaft and the driven shaft, lining rotates through key and institute's sleeve synchronously; Said lining is provided with tool rest; Blade is arranged on the tool rest, through adjusting lining and institute's sleeve at the relative position of axial direction, has just adjusted the distance between the diaxon set of blades.
Further be, every group of blade on said driving shaft and the driven shaft axle sleeve is made up of three blades, and distributes equably with driving shaft and the axial vertical plane of driven shaft, and the angle between the adjacent knife blades is 120 degree.
Further be, lining is provided with groove, and tool rest is weldingly fixed in the groove, and blade inserts tool rest and fixes.
Further be that said rotation input unit is made up of through the motor that belt is connected with vee-pulley hard-wired vee-pulley on the driving shaft.The rotation of motor rotation drive vee-pulley finally drives driving shaft and driven shaft relatively rotates.
Further be that driving shaft, driven shaft, lining and blade adopt stainless steel material to process, and have guaranteed the health of slicing fruits.
Further be that charging aperture that is communicated with cabin and horizontal direction have certain inclination angle.Play certain cushioning effect when like this, fruit being got into.
The above-mentioned slicer course of work is following, fruit such as pomegranate, apple is put in the cabin by charging aperture, because driving shaft and driven shaft relative motion; Drive also relative motion of blade; When fruit arrives driving shaft and driven shaft, between driving shaft and driven shaft, moving under the drive of blade, blade is with fruit slice simultaneously; Fruit slice falls in the middle of driving shaft and driven shaft then, exports from discharging opening.
The beneficial effect that above technical scheme reached is: when a large amount of fruit are cut into slices, owing to slicer can be cut into slices to a plurality of fruit simultaneously simultaneously, so can significantly increase work efficiency; And because blade is fixing; Guarantee the quality of section, alleviated labour intensity, adopted stainless steel material; Can guarantee the quality of fruit when section, secondary pollution does not take place.Gear is arranged on outside the body, can guarantee the quality of fruit, can guarantee the long-play of equipment again.

The specific embodiment
To combine accompanying drawing that the utility model is described further below.
Like Fig. 1, shown in Figure 2, a kind of slicer that is used for the pomegranate section comprises body 7, cabin 10, and cabin top is cover 12, charging aperture 8 becomes 30 degree angles to be communicated with cabin 10 with level.Cabin 10 bottoms are provided with discharging opening 9; Size identical driving shaft 1 and driven shaft 2 are installed on same horizontal plane on body 7 centre positions; Driving shaft 1 all passes from body 7 two ends with driven shaft 2; Being supported by bearing block 14, is 70mm owing to need the gravelstone pomegranate mean size of section, and the distance between driving shaft 1 and the driven shaft 2 is made as 80mm.Driving shaft 1 is equipped with driving gear 4 and vee-pulley 6 in body 7 exterior portions; Driven gear 5 is installed on the driven shaft 2; Driving gear 4 and driven gear 5 engagements, vee-pulley 6 is connected with motor through belt, will drive driving shaft after the motor rotation and driven shaft relatively rotates.Be provided with 11 groups of blades at driving shaft 1, also be provided with 11 groups of blades on the driven shaft, every group of blade is in a plane perpendicular to the axle center, and the angle between the adjacent knife blades is 120 degree.
All be provided with lining 11 on driving shaft 1 and the driven shaft 2, lining 11 rotates through key 15 and axle synchronously, and said lining (11) is provided with groove; Tool rest is weldingly fixed in the groove; Establish middle elastic bayonet lock in the tool rest, blade can be by bayonet socket card jail, because the pomegranate section requires to be 25mm after getting into tool rest; Adjustment lining (11) and the relative position of institute's sleeve at axial direction, making the distance between the adjacent knife blades group is 25mm.
An above-mentioned socle pomegranate slicer operating efficiency is tens times of original manual working efficient.
When being used for apple slice; Requiring apple slice thickness is 10mm, and general griggles also are to be 70mm, as long as adjust the relative position on axial direction of lining and institute's sleeve; Be adjusted into 10mm to the distance between the adjacent knife blades group, just can reach the purpose of cutting apple flakes.
